Measuring 62 1/2 inches overall and produced by an unknown maker, this weapon combines a large bore percussion musket with a sword. The barrel has a cannon muzzle and a set of three ribbed balls spaced out across the length. An elongated engraved tang plate connects the barrel with the blade section, with a fixed rear sight. The lockplate and hammer are also scroll engraved, with an illegible marking below the floral decorated, high fence flash pan, and are installed in a checkered pistol grip stock, with a metal forearm tip, and a checkered bird's head butt with ivory inserts. Extending from the pistol grip is the blade, 1 7/8 inch across at the ricasso and 28 inches long, double edged with a spear point and light engraving around the base. When held for use as a sword, the balls on the barrel serve as a pommel and handrest, and when oriented for firing, the blade rests between the shooter's chest and arm.
